Abstract
Signals from indoor access points in a wireless fidelity suffer from high attenuation as a result of the thick walls and metal structures in the multilevel-storey buildings where they are deployed. This is due to the scattering of the retransmitted signals by the thick walls and metal structures. Power line communication (PLC) technology is considered as a solution to overcoming this challenge.
